For years, drivers have trusted oil formulations like 5W-30 to keep their engines running smoothly. The '5W' signifies its viscosity at cold temperatures – meaning it flows more easily when your engine is first started on a chilly morning. This is critical because a thicker oil struggles to reach vital parts quickly, leading to increased wear. The '30' indicates its viscosity at normal operating temperatures, representing how well it protects under the heat generated by combustion. It's this dual-action characteristic that makes 5W-30 a versatile choice, balancing the needs of a cold start with the demands of highway driving.

Why Your Engine Might Be Complaining: Common Oil-Related Issues

You're cruising down the highway, and suddenly, a tiny warning light flickers on your dashboard, or you notice a subtle change in how your engine sounds. More often than not, when it comes to the engine itself, problems with 5W-30 motor oil manifest themselves through increased friction, heat, and wear, leading to specific symptoms you can detect.

One of the most common issues is increased engine noise. This can range from a faint ticking to a more pronounced knocking. It happens when the oil isn't flowing adequately to lubricate all moving parts, especially during the critical initial moments after a cold start. The '5W' aspect of your 5W-30 is designed to mitigate this, but if the oil is old, contaminated, or the wrong type, it won't protect as it should. You might also notice a gradual loss of power or a decrease in fuel efficiency. Think of it like trying to run a marathon with stiff, un-oiled joints – everything requires more effort, slowing you down and wasting energy.

Overheating is another significant concern. Oil doesn't just lubricate; it also plays a crucial role in dissipating heat from the engine's internal components. If the oil's viscosity breaks down due to extreme heat or contamination, or if the oil level is too low, it can’t perform this cooling function effectively. This can lead to elevated engine temperatures, putting immense stress on metal parts and potentially causing serious, expensive damage. Have you ever felt the engine bay hotter than usual after a drive? It’s a warning sign.

The root causes are typically straightforward. Perhaps the oil has simply aged beyond its useful life, breaking down chemically and losing its protective properties. This is a normal part of its service cycle. Other times, the problem arises from using the wrong type of oil. For example, using conventional oil when your car manufacturer specifies synthetic, or vice versa, can lead to suboptimal performance. The question of what's synthetic oil​ or what's in synthetic oil​ becomes relevant here, as synthetics generally offer superior protection across a wider temperature range than conventional oils. Even a simple, overlooked oil leak can cause low oil levels, exacerbating all the problems mentioned above.

The most direct solution is often the simplest: an oil change. If your oil is old, dirty, or has lost its viscosity, replacing it with fresh, high-quality 5W-30 motor oil is the first and most important step. Always refer to your vehicle's owner's manual to determine the exact type of oil recommended. Some modern engines perform best with full synthetic oil, while others are adequately protected by conventional or synthetic blend oils. Understanding what's the difference between synthetic blend and full synthetic oil​ can help you make the best choice; full synthetics generally offer superior protection, especially in extreme temperatures.

To avoid issues, make it a habit to check your oil level regularly, perhaps once a month or before a long trip. If the level is low, top it off with the correct type of oil. While you're under the hood, take a moment to look for any signs of leaks around the oil pan or filter. Addressing a small leak early can prevent a much larger, more damaging problem down the line.

Making the Right Choice: Oil Viscosity Explained

The numbers on your oil bottle might seem arbitrary, but they hold the key to your engine's performance and longevity. Understanding 5W-30 motor oil, and how it compares to other grades, empowers you to make informed decisions for your vehicle. This isn't just about buying oil; it's about investing in your car's future.

Let's break down viscosity further. The 'W' stands for 'Winter,' and the number preceding it (like the '5' in 5W-30) indicates how well the oil flows at low temperatures. A lower number means the oil is thinner and flows more easily when cold, which is essential for quick lubrication during startup. The second number (the '30' in 5W-30) represents the oil's viscosity at a higher, operating temperature (typically 212°F or 100°C). A higher number here means the oil film is thicker and more robust under heat.

When comparing oil thicknesses, a common question is: which oil is thicker 10w 30 or 5w 30​? At cold temperatures, 10W-30 is significantly thicker than 5W-30 because its 'W' number is higher. However, at operating temperatures, both oils have the same '30' viscosity. The advantage of 5W-30 is its superior cold-start flow, which reduces wear during those critical first few minutes of driving, especially in colder climates.

Conversely, if you were to ask: which oil is thicker 10w 30 or 10w 40​? At cold temperatures, both have the same '10W' rating, so they flow similarly. However, at operating temperature, 10W-40 is thicker (higher viscosity) than 10W-30. This thicker oil film might offer more protection in very high-heat conditions or for older, worn engines, but it can also reduce fuel efficiency and hinder cold-start flow if not recommended by the manufacturer.

Choosing the manufacturer-specified oil grade is non-negotiable for optimal engine health.

Your vehicle's manufacturer has engineered its engine with specific tolerances and lubrication needs in mind. They recommend a particular oil viscosity grade, like 5W-30, for a reason. Deviating from this recommendation without expert advice can lead to premature wear, decreased performance, and potential warranty issues.
